Driftwood Middle School Earns Prestigious Green Flag EcoSchool Award
December 18, 2018
Broward County Public Schools congratulates Driftwood Middle School for being designated a Green Flag EcoSchool by the National Wildlife Federation. The award, which is recognized internationally, honors schools that have achieved the highest level of environmental stewardship. Driftwood Middle is one of only 111 schools in the entire country and one of only five schools in Florida to earn this award.
Driftwood Middle School is also now the first school in the District to reach this level of achievement. Previously, it has been named a U.S. Department of Education Green Ribbon School and a Florida Green Apple School for its ongoing student focus on conservation and sustainability education.
On Tuesday, December 18, 2018, a representative from the National Wildlife Federation presented the award to Driftwood Middle’s students, teachers and principal during a School Board special presentation. ABOUT BROWARD COUNTY PUBLIC SCHOOLS
“Committed to educating all students to reach their highest potential.”
Broward County Public Schools (BCPS) is the sixth-largest school district in the nation and the second-largest in the state of Florida. BCPS is Florida’s first fully accredited school system since 1962. BCPS has more than 271,500 students and approximately 175,000 adult students in 234 schools, centers and technical colleges, and 88 charter schools. BCPS serves a diverse student population, with students representing 204 different countries and 191 different languages.
